This specimen was lot 74491 in Stack's Bowers Collectors Choice sale (Costa Mesa, CA, September 2023), where it sold for $216. The catalog description[1] noted, "GERMANY. Brunswick-Luneburg: Brunswick. 24 Mariengroschen (2/3 Taler), 1735-IAB. Zellerfeld Mint. Karl I. PCGS AU-58. A very attractive example with lustrous steel-gray toning. From the Robert C. Knepper Collection." This type was struck throughout Karl's long reign and is common. Other gulden struck in the name of his predecessor, Ferdinand Albrecht, exist for 1735 (KM 868 and KM 869).

Recorded mintage: unknown.

Specification: silver.

Catalog reference: Dav-362; KM-870; Welter-2735.
